Fanney Khan is a 2018 Hindi musical comedy-drama directed by Atul Manjrekar, starring Anil Kapoor, Aishwarya Rai Bachchan, and Pihu Sand. It’s an official adaptation of the Belgian film The Broken Circle Breakdown (2012), reworked as a family drama about a devoted father (Anil Kapoor) who dreams of making his talented daughter a singing star, clashing with her choices and the music industry. The film blends emotional family moments with musical performances and social commentary on ambition and parental sacrifice.
